About This Position

Overview

POSITION SUMMARY:

Logistics Couriers are responsible for sorting mail for all locations, as well as picking up and distributing packages and documents for all Johnson and Linn County locations.

Pay range for this hourly position is $17.52 - $20.49/hr with a progressive benefit package.



Responsibilities

ESSENTIAL D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ES:

Performs essential duties and responsibilities in the following areas which may include, but are not limited to those listed and are subject to change:

  1. Adheres to the Credit Union's core values and Service Standards in conducting GreenState's mission and vision.

  2. Demonstrates a positive member service (internal and external) focus at all times.

  3. Demonstrates teamwork in all interactions with coworkers and in the completion of all duties and responsibilities.

  4. Ensures confidentiality of member information.

  5. Supports a diverse and inclusive work environment.

  6. Organizes, loads, and unloads various materials and equipment.

  7. Possesses the ability to meet strict deadlines/ with sorting and distribution.

  8. Performs all phases of mail handling including:
    • Breakdown and processing of intra and inbound mail and parcels.
    • Preparation of and processing of all outbound mail and parcels.
    • Compilation of reports and records necessary for daily operation.
    • Operation of electronic postage system.
  9. Delivers packages/mail promptly and accurately while using the safest and most efficient routes.
  10. Picks up litter in branch lots on consistent basis. Empty exterior trash containers as needed.
  11. Checks for obvious issues inside and outside all locations visited and advise back to Supervisor or create Service Tickets.
  12. Ensures the vehicle is in proper working condition and maintained on a regular basis.
  13. Inspects branch ATMs for skimmers at a minimum twice weekly and cleans ATMs as needed.
  14. Assists with all event set-up and tear-down.
  15. Plays a vital role in enriching the community by participating in Credit Union sponsored events on an annual basis.
  16. Other duties as assigned.

Qualifications

JOB REQUIREMENTS:

  1. High School Diploma or equivalent.
  2. Experience in a similar position is desired.
  3. Must have basic computer skills in Microsoft office.
  4. Good physical stamina; ability to work on feet while lifting and lowering objects of varying weight.
  5. Functional literacy, customer service focus, and good communication skills.
  6. Knowledge of local geographical area.
  7. Ability to drive in varied weather conditions.
  8. Basic understanding of traffic patterns.
  9. Punctuality, reliability, and trustworthiness.
  10. Ability to memorize departmental mail locations.
  11. Must possess a valid driver’s license, proof of insurance, and record of safe driving.
  12. Must be a self-motivated, responsible individual who can work independently of others.
  13. Reports to work punctually, works all scheduled hours, and works overtime as necessitated by business demand.
  14. Must be bondable.
